Detailed Engineering Specifications

Precision-manufactured to tight tolerances, this Titanium Grade 5 stock sheet measures 0.517 inches thick, 21 inches in length, and 15 inches in width. Composed of approximately 90% titanium, 6% aluminum, and 4% vanadium, Grade 5 (Ti-6Al-4V) exhibits excellent mechanical properties, including high tensile strength, good ductility, and outstanding resistance to oxidation and corrosion. These characteristics make it an ideal material for heat exchangers, condensers, evaporators, and other components within demanding HVAC and refrigeration systems where material integrity and performance are paramount.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ard cutting tools not designed for titanium, leading to excessive heat and work hardening.Utilize carbide or diamond-tipped cutting tools specifically designed for machining titanium alloys, ensuring adequate coolant flow.
Improper welding procedures causing embrittlement or oxidation.Employ inert gas shielding (e.g., Argon) and maintain strict cleanliness during welding to prevent contamination and ensure weld integrity.
